Anthony Morrison (born March 29, 1984) is an American professional mixed martial artist. A professional since 2004, he has competed for Bellator and the WEC.

Contents

Background

Originally from North Philadelphia, Anthony Morrison began boxing at the age of 14 and also competed in high school wrestling before deciding to compete in MMA professionally. [1]

Mixed martial arts career

Early career

Morrison made his professional debut in 2004, and compiled a record of 16-8 before being signed by the WEC.

World Extreme Cagefigthting

Morrison made his promotional debut at WEC 46 against Mike Brown. He was defeated via first-round submission.

He later returned at WEC 48 against Chad Mendes, losing via first-round submission.

Post-WEC

After picking up four wins in the regional circuit, Morrison faced Jared Gordon for the CCFC Featherweight Championship. He was defeated via first-round knockout.

Morrison last fought in 2017, losing via unanimous decision.
